B.C. man among first Canadians approved for COVID-19 vaccine injury payout June 01, 2022 Ross Wightman, who was diagnosed with Guillain-Barré Syndrome last year following a dose of the AstraZeneca COVID-19 vaccine, has been approved for a pain and suffering payout under Canada's Vaccine Injury Support Program.
